Commercial Grading Service in Orem, UT
Commercial grading services involve preparing and leveling land for various construction, landscaping, or development projects. This process includ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and shaping the terrain to meet specific design or safety requirements. Property owners in Orem, UT, often request grading for new building foundations, parking lots, driveways, or landscape renovations to ensure proper drainage and stability. Understanding the scope of grading work and the desired outcome helps property owners plan effectively and communicate their project needs.
Before requesting commercial grading services, property owners should consider the current condition of the land, including existing slopes, soil type, and any nearby structures or utilities. Clarifying the project's purpose and any specific grading standards or drainage requirements can help ensure the work aligns with long-term property goals. Proper planning and clear communication about project details can lead to a smoother process and a result that meets the property's functional and aesthetic expectations.

Commercial Grading Service Questions
What is commercial grading service? It involves assessing and improving the grading of a property’s land to ensure proper drainage and stability for construction or landscaping projects.
What types of projects typically require grading services? Projects such as new building foundations, parking lot construction, landscaping, and drainage system installation often need grading.
How does grading benefit property owners? Proper grading helps prevent water pooling, reduces erosion risks, and creates a stable base for future construction or landscaping.
What should property owners consider before scheduling grading? It’s important to evaluate the current land conditions and ensure any necessary permits or approvals are in place before grading begins.
